1 dead, 50 feared stranded in HP
Shimla: At least one shepherd died while another 50 are feared to be stranded in Dhauladhar ranges at Bara Bhangal area of Himachal Pradesh’s Kangra district due to untimely and sudden snowfall, a district official said Tuesday. A helicopter has been sought for delivery of ration for the stranded shepherds, the official said. “We received information on Sunday of death of the shepherd Rakesh, who had gone to Dhauladhar for grazing about 500 sheep,” said Kangra deputy commissioner Sandeep Kumar. Others are feared to have stranded there due to untimely snowfall and are unable to cross over towards Kangra valley, he added.
